The 0.18% dip in ACGLN’s price to $16.64 comes on what appears to be normal trading activity, with volume in line with recent averages. Preferred shares often move on interest rate expectations and sector-specific credit quality rather than broad market sentiment. Arch Capital’s insurance operations remain well-capitalized, which supports the creditworthiness of its preferred securities. The slight price erosion may reflect a broader rotation out of rate-sensitive instruments as the market digests mixed economic signals. However, the stock remains well above its stated support of $15.81, suggesting that sellers have not been aggressive. Sector positioning shows that insurance preferreds have generally held firm, as insurance operating metrics remain robust. The key driver behind the move appears to be profit-taking following a period of relative stability, rather than any fundamental deterioration in Arch Capital’s financial health.

Technically, ACGLN is hovering in the lower portion of its recently established trading range. The support level at $15.81 has been tested multiple times over the past months and represents a potential floor where dip-buying interest could emerge. Resistance at $17.47 has capped upside attempts, likely due to the preferred’s fixed-rate structure and current yield-to-call calculations. Price action shows a pattern of higher lows over the medium-term, which may suggest underlying demand. Technical indicators are mixed: the relative strength index (RSI) is in the mid-40s, indicating neither overbought nor oversold conditions. Moving averages are trending sideways, reflecting a period of consolidation. The 50-day moving average is likely near the $16.40–$16.60 zone, providing some near-term resistance. Volume patterns lack significant accumulation or distribution signals, consistent with a stock that is trading primarily on yield considerations rather than momentum.

Looking ahead, ACGLN’s performance could be influenced by several factors. If interest rates stabilize or decline further, the fixed 4.550% coupon may become more attractive relative to new issues, potentially supporting a move toward the $17.47 resistance. Conversely, a rise in benchmark yields could pressure the stock, possibly testing the $15.81 support. Additionally, any changes in Arch Capital’s credit rating or dividend coverage ratios may affect investor confidence. The preferred shares also have a liquidation preference that provides a degree of downside protection. Potential scenarios include a continued grind higher if income-oriented demand picks up, or a retest of support if the broader market experiences a risk-off event. Investors should monitor the company’s earnings reports and regulatory filings for any updates on capital management that could impact preferred dividend sustainability. The near-term catalyst may be the next ex-dividend date, which could renew interest in the stock.
